Software quality testing (software) is a time-consuming and responsible stage for its development. This leads to a practical interest in automating basic testing procedures. As practice shows, the use of various software testing tools greatly facilitates this process. However, it is fundamentally important to use a particular tool, taking into account the specifics of each particular case. This circumstance is due to the large volumes of information being tested and the complexity of the operational documentation. The paper provides an overview and analysis of the capabilities of existing tools for automated software testing, with a description of the relevant technologies, purpose and scope. Examples of test preparation using Selenium, SerenityBDD and JMeter are given.
